Andreas Ericsson schrieb:
> Make resource ($USERx$) macros available in the GUI
> The patch is rather simple. We just let the read_main_config_file()
> function in cgi/cgiutils.c grok the "resource_file" variable and
> move the function read_resource_file() from base/config.c to
> common/macros.c so that it's linked into the cgi's as well as the
> core daemon.
> Signed-off-by: Andreas Ericsson
>

Erm... I thought the ressource_file was the last little thing to hide
some macros from the CGIs as a security benefit.

http://nagios.sourceforge.net/docs/3_0/ ... ource_file

I don't like that patch ;|
